Warning: file_get_contents(/data/phpspider/zhask/data//catemap/8/swift/19.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Twitter bootstrap 3 在Ubuntu中安装较少的编译器并设置引导工作流_Twitter Bootstrap 3_Less_Ubuntu 14.04 - Fatal编程技术网

Twitter bootstrap 3 在Ubuntu中安装较少的编译器并设置引导工作流

Twitter bootstrap 3 在Ubuntu中安装较少的编译器并设置引导工作流,twitter-bootstrap-3,less,ubuntu-14.04,Twitter Bootstrap 3,Less,Ubuntu 14.04,我是一名php开发人员,已经3到4年没有做过很多前端工作,所以我觉得是时候更新我的技能了。我想安装一个更少的编译器,并使用我的Ubuntu桌面设置一个引导工作流程。我知道如何使用基本的预编译引导,但我有点迷茫所有这些少的东西。我需要使用它,因为我想将引导程序强加到一个现有的应用程序上,该应用程序在html输出中有自己的css类,这些类实际上不容易更改。因此,我需要扩展更少的文件来将这些类添加到boostrap css中 我只是不知道从哪里开始。有谁知道这个教程会指导我如何安装和设置更少的编译器,

我是一名php开发人员,已经3到4年没有做过很多前端工作,所以我觉得是时候更新我的技能了。我想安装一个更少的编译器,并使用我的Ubuntu桌面设置一个引导工作流程。我知道如何使用基本的预编译引导,但我有点迷茫所有这些少的东西。我需要使用它,因为我想将引导程序强加到一个现有的应用程序上,该应用程序在html输出中有自己的css类,这些类实际上不容易更改。因此,我需要扩展更少的文件来将这些类添加到boostrap css中


我只是不知道从哪里开始。有谁知道这个教程会指导我如何安装和设置更少的编译器,然后如何使用它,这样我就可以高效地工作。Iv已经搜索过了,但确实可以找到任何特定于Ubuntu或最新的图坦卡蒙

要安装less,您可以使用LESC:

它是一个node.js包,可将较少的内容转换为css,并具有多个选项:

您需要在安装之前安装npm

完整安装:

# apt-get install npm
# npm install -g less
要使用,正如文档中所解释的,只需使用lessc包

对我来说,当我使用更少的工具时,我使用括号编辑器:

然后,您可以安装一个扩展,当您保存较少的文件时,它会自动将较少的文件编译为css文件:

(您可以通过内置的扩展管理器找到它)


也许对于其他IDE/编辑器,您也安装了LESC插件

并且正在工作,只是不确定如何完成整个引导